Anchor allowed
This anchorage has no reviews yet. Be the first to write a review of Ilha do Mel
Write a reviewWe strongly advise you to check the weather in Ilha do Mel before your trip.
Check weatherIlha do Mel is located at 26⁰ 29' 56.64'' S and 49⁰ 37' 1.64'' W on the Brazilian part of the South Atlantic Ocean